Are you sending text as "line oriented"?  I've noticed that if a file doesn't 
have hard returns in it, if you're sending as line oriented, sometimes the BP 
will read a chunk of your last line.  I haven't checked it, but I suspect that 
when there's no returns and text is line oriented, the BP treats 255 characters 
as a line.
